Transaction 81fa11ab3e63a2365782dcac362f39f06e13ae7d90870a253c122951b8a4d2a7
1 Input
2 Outputs
- 81fa11ab3e63a2365782dcac362f39f06e13ae7d90870a253c122951b8a4d2a7:0
- 81fa11ab3e63a2365782dcac362f39f06e13ae7d90870a253c122951b8a4d2a7:1
value 427570
address 1AtLXpf84SaqqtZhacMRjbgf3Bh2wMr8tj
value 3760000
address 3CKpQNqwYHCTv7Kpe3jnwra2ueqcUJjTq6